Full job description
PURPOSE: Exemplifies strong customer service in every aspect of the job. Directs and controls the operation of the Drug (General Merchandise) Department, including supervising and training personnel to achieve sales and profit objectives. Provides feedback and recommendations on operational issues and personnel decisions to the Store Director and Division management.
D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:
Champions Company and Division customer service programs to meet or exceed division customer service goals.
Responsible for total store operations in the absence of the Store Director (see Store Director job description).
Plans, organizes and directs day-to-day operations of the Drug Department, including the customer service/lobby areas (in some areas), exercising independent judgment and discretion. Conducts daily inspections of all Drug Department sections and initiates corrective measures to ensure compliance with product quality, code date standards, sanitation, safety and security requirements.
Implements Company and Division operating and merchandising policies and practices. Controls shrink. Establishes Drug Department operating procedures as required for implementation of Company and Division policies and/or Store Director instructions. Implements emergency procedures in the event of equipment and computer software malfunctions.
Orders general merchandise product and maintains inventory levels according to Division directives. Supervises the processing of all reclamation. Maintains orderly and in stock conditions in back room and all Drug Department areas, including the customer service/lobby area of the store (in some Divisions). Maintains orderly conditions in the back room and keeps back room inventory to a minimum.
Supervises receiving, storing, stocking, pricing and merchandising of all general merchandise products. May utilize hand trucks, pallet jacks, compactor and the bailer. Properly accounts for merchandise received. Handles positive associate customer and vendor relations. Engages in suggestive selling and other sales techniques.
Monitors daily log sheet, purchase report, sales and labor.
Schedules Drug Department associates appropriately to ensure adequate coverage and service levels. Directs, motivates, trains, and participates in the hiring, transfer and selection of all Drug Department personnel. Ensures that all associates are instructed in the proper performance of work duties and are knowledgeable about Company policies and procedures.
Monitors associate performance and effectively recommends personnel action such as hiring, firing, layoff and disciplinary action. Resolves associate complaints where appropriate and reports action taken to Store Director. Immediately reports any potential serious policy violations, for matters including but not limited to working off the clock, harassment, food safety and sanitation, discrimination etc. to the Store Director and assists in appropriate handling. Identifies and trains associates with high potential for advancement opportunities.
Communicates sales goals, department performance and sales opportunities to department associates and other members of management to ensure positive results.
Answers and responds to incoming calls appropriately. Receives and effectively resolves customer complaints and reports to the Store Director, as appropriate.
Attends required training and sales meetings.
Builds and maintains positive associate morale.
Complies with and ensures compliance with all Company policies and procedures.
Maintains confidentiality concerning associates, store sales, and Company information. Maintains accurate department records.
Responsible for performing all job duties with honesty and integrity and in compliance with Company policies, practices and procedures.
PHYSICAL AND GENERAL REQUIREMENTS:
Interfaces with and provide feedback and effective recommendations to Store Director, District Sales Manager or Director of Operations, and Division management teams on operational issues. Interacts effectively with all levels of personnel.
Requires a retail background with prior management experience related to retail operations. Requires a thorough understanding of overall Company practices, policies and procedures.
Requires strong written and oral communication skills, good leadership and interpersonal skills, the proven ability to manage people, and the ability to maintain composure in dealing with customers, vendors and co-workers. Basic knowledge of employment laws and workplace practices is required. Interacts effectively with all levels of personnel.
Must be friendly and courteous. Must take initiative and maintain composure in dealing with customers, co-workers and vendors as well as can concentrate and deal with interruptions and customer complaints, etc.
Must identify needs, problems, and opportunities and to make effective short- and long-term plans and implement them to maximize sales and gross margins. Requires the ability to judge and react to business activity. Requires basic knowledge of every position in the store.
Requires knowledge of basic math and accounting and computer software. Requires knowledge of and compliance with state, local and federal regulations. Strong business and financial knowledge. Must have extensive working knowledge of profit and loss statements. Must have the knowledge and ability to implement emergency procedures, including equipment and computer software malfunctions.
Communicates sales goals, department performance and sales opportunities to department associates to ensure positive results.
Must stand and walk for long periods of time. Must reach, lift, stack and maneuver objects of varying dimensions and weights up to approximately 50 lbs. Must push and pull fully loaded hand trucks and pallet jacks. Mental alertness is necessary to ensure safe and accurate completion of work activities. Requires the ability to be able to cover for various positions throughout the store as required.
May utilize cleaning supplies and chemicals, and safety cutters.
Complies with and ensures compliance with Company grooming standards and dress code.
Occasional travel, including overnight travel, may be required. Will be required to often work nights, weekends and holidays. Scheduled hours will vary. Good attendance is required.
WORK ENVIRONMENT
May occasionally be exposed to temperatures of approximately -20° Fahrenheit, 28° Fahrenheit, 35° Fahrenheit, while handling products in freezers, coolers and display cases and temperatures of up to 400° Fahrenheit while handling products in ovens, hot cases and fryers. Working conditions consist of a temperature-controlled store environment. Occasional exposure to outdoor environment with varying temperatures.
